Women Officers Accused of Rigid Leadership Lt Gen Rajeev Puri

SA News
Last updated: December 1, 2024 12:49 pm
SA News
Share
Women Officers Accused of Rigid Leadership Lt Gen Rajeev Puri
SHARE

Nearly two years after the Supreme Court directive promoted 108 women officers to the rank of Colonel, Lt. Gen. Rajeev Puri, a senior officer of the 17 Mountain Strike Corps, has raised concerns about their leadership style. In his letter, he accused women commanding officers of rigid decision-making, over-centralization, and a lack of empathy in leadership roles.

Key Findings from the Review

Lt. Gen. Puri evaluated the performance of women COs in the 17 Corps and made the following observations:

1. Over-Centralized Decision-Making

Some women officers were found excessively controlling the decision-making process. This limited operational efficiency by hindering delegation and teamwork.

2. Increased Complaints

A pattern of escalating minor disputes with subordinates was noted, leading to an increased number of formal complaints. This indicates a need for better conflict management and interpersonal skills.

3. Avoiding the Perception of Weakness

Women officers were observed suppressing empathy in leadership, a behavior linked to their efforts to avoid being perceived as weak or soft. This highlights the complexities of navigating leadership expectations in the face of gender stereotypes.

Response to Allegations

Lt. Gen. Puri’s letter has drawn criticism, with many objecting to the language used, calling it derogatory and gender-biased. Additionally, concerns were raised about the review’s scientific validity, as it reportedly lacked systematic methodology or a structured questionnaire to back its findings.

Training Gaps Identified as a Leadership Challenge

Lt. Gen. Puri also emphasized training deficiencies and lack of operational exposure as critical factors affecting women COs’ leadership effectiveness. He stated that many women officers have not received the same level of preparation or experience as their male counterparts in high-level command roles. This gap, he argued, impacts their decision-making abilities and leadership potential.
